Abstract

Optical absorption spectra of Cu 2+ ions doped in ND 4 Cl(basic) and NH 4 Cl(acidic) crystals have been studied in the temperature range from 300 K to 173 K. An abrupt red shift of the position of the band maxima assigned to the transition 2 A 1 g → 2 E g is observed at 248 K in ND 4 Cl and at 241 K in NH 4 Cl crystals and this is attributed to the ordering of coordinated molecules ND 3 and H 2 O respectively. The results are compared with Cu 2+ :NH 4 Cl(basic) and Cu 2+ :NH 4 Br(acidic) crystals.
